Capt. Jay reports that beautiful clear skies and light breezes greeted the sold-out Sundance II as it headed out into the Gulf today. The bite was on the slow side, probably due to a low pressure system passing through, but that didn’t stop the rods from bending altogether. A couple hundred Key West Grunts, 60 Black Sea Bass, some Porgies and Sand Perch along with 8 short Gag Grouper gave our anglers some action and the dolphins put on a nice show as usual.
